What Does Angel Number 78 Mean When Insight Meets Power?

A grounded reading of 78 as knowledge entering material decisions and returning to care through a root of six

Bronze numerals 7 and 8 in a library meeting room beside reference books and a planning board

Searches for 78 often focus on money and success, but its numerology sequence makes responsibility impossible to ignore.

The 7 represents inquiry, discernment, and inward knowledge.

The 8 represents power, management, resources, and consequence.

Together, 7 + 8 = 15 reduces to 6, asking whom the resulting authority or abundance will actually support.

This interpretation is symbolic.

Seeing 78 does not guarantee money, business success, promotion, or divine approval of an investment.

Its practical value is to test whether knowledge is becoming responsible action and whether the benefits and costs are being carried fairly.

The sequence is specific: understand, exercise capacity, then account for care. A 78 reading loses its center when 8 becomes a promise of wealth or when 6 becomes an excuse to control other people for their own good.

How does 78 connect insight, material power, and care?

The standard reduction is 7 + 8 = 15, then 1 + 5 = 6. The compound digits describe the route from knowledge to material capacity, while the 6 describes the relational and ethical destination.

Seven is usually associated with study, inward attention, expertise, and discernment. Eight is associated with authority, organization, resources, achievement, and the consequences that come with greater capacity.

Six is associated with care, responsibility, home, and the obligations created by close relationships. A coherent 78 reading therefore asks whether informed power produces a result that people can actually live with, not merely whether the result looks successful.

Does 78 promise money—or ask how resources are used?

Search results often describe 78 as a money or abundance number because 8 is widely associated with material power and achievement in modern numerology. That association explains the reader interest, while the financial abundance guide provides the broader context without turning a sighting into evidence.

The leading 7 changes the reading. It asks for research, skepticism, and understanding before capital is committed, while the root 6 asks how the decision affects a household, partner, employee, client, or dependent.

An abundance claim versus a responsible 78 review
QuestionUnbounded claimGrounded review
Source of returnThe number signals money is comingIncome or return has an identifiable source and assumptions
RiskPositive focus will protect the outcomeLoss, fees, debt, volatility, and time horizon are written down
AuthorityThe sighting confirms the choiceRelevant documents and qualified advice can challenge it
Household effectSuccess will help everyoneCash flow and obligations are discussed with affected people
Decision ruleKeep believingContinue, revise, or stop at predefined evidence points

Abundance can also mean capacity rather than cash: time, knowledge, tools, influence, or access. The same accountability applies because every resource can be distributed, withheld, or used to create dependence.

The root 6 prevents wealth from becoming the endpoint. It asks whether increased capacity improves security and care without placing hidden costs on someone with less power.

Source matters as much as amount. Revenue produced through misleading terms, unpaid labor, avoidable harm, or costs shifted onto a weaker party does not become responsible because some of it is later donated.

Liquidity and ownership matter too. A household may appear prosperous while lacking cash for basic obligations, or one partner may control assets the other cannot access.

A complete review therefore distinguishes income, profit, assets, debt, available cash, legal ownership, and decision rights. The words sound less mystical than abundance, but they reveal whether material capacity is real and usable.

What does accountable leadership look like in a 78 reading?

At work, 78 can frame the transition from expertise to authority. Knowing how the work functions is different from managing people, budgets, deadlines, and consequences.

A promotion or business opportunity may increase control while reducing direct contact with the craft. The 7 asks whether your expertise remains current; the 8 asks how decisions are made; the 6 asks how those decisions affect the people doing and receiving the work.

Leadership becomes distorted when knowledge is used to make challenge impossible. A healthy 78 structure creates channels through which employees, clients, or partners can question the decision without retaliation.

The number also applies when you decline authority. Refusing a role that carries responsibility without resources can be a more responsible use of insight than accepting status and hoping capacity appears later.

Expertise has limits that should remain visible after promotion. A strong leader knows which decisions require legal, financial, clinical, technical, or community knowledge they do not personally hold.

Delegation is not simply moving tasks downward. The person receiving the work needs authority, information, time, and a way to raise risks; otherwise the leader keeps credit while transferring exposure.

Repair is another measure of power. When a decision harms someone or fails, 78 asks whether the decision-maker discloses what happened, restores what can be restored, and changes the condition that allowed the failure.

How does 78 change a conversation about shared finances or love?

In love, 78 draws attention to how knowledge and power operate inside care. One person may know more about finances, health systems, technology, legal matters, or household administration; that expertise should support shared decisions rather than make the other person dependent.

Money is a common expression of the theme. A couple can review who earns, who manages, who can see the accounts, which purchases require discussion, and whether unpaid care work is treated as a real contribution.

  • Make important accounts, debts, recurring bills, and obligations visible to every adult affected by them.
  • Separate expertise from ownership: knowing more about a subject does not grant unilateral control.
  • Give each person meaningful access to information and a safe way to disagree.
  • Review whether gifts or financial help create an unspoken debt, surveillance, or pressure.
  • Treat coercive control, threats, and restricted access to money as safety issues, not spiritual lessons.

For single readers, 78 does not promise a wealthy or powerful partner. It can clarify how you want competence, generosity, ambition, and care to coexist in an actual relationship.

Twin-flame language needs a firm boundary here because spiritual claims can hide unequal power. No number validates monitoring, financial dependency, repeated boundary violations, or the belief that another person must return.

Generosity deserves the same examination as control. A gift supports care when terms are clear and refusal is safe; it becomes leverage when affection, access, obedience, or silence is expected in return.

Couples with unequal incomes may still make equal-status decisions. They can choose contributions based on capacity while preserving both people's access to information, personal spending space, and voice in shared priorities.

What should you examine when success makes 78 stand out?

Goals involving money, promotion, or recognition make related symbols more salient. Once 78 has been associated with abundance, ordinary encounters with the number can feel like confirmation; the guide to recurring numbers covers that pattern-recognition layer.

Selective attention does not tell you that the experience has no personal value. It tells you not to use frequency as proof that a financial claim, business forecast, or relationship expectation is true.

Keep a context log for a limited period. Record the exact sighting, the decision on your mind, the evidence available, the people affected, and the next factual check you can make.

A useful entry should end with a source or action: read the contract, verify the fee, ask for the workload data, share the account, or speak with an appropriately qualified adviser.

If number checking leads to repeated trades, spending, reassurance seeking, or fear that ignoring a sign will cause loss, stop using the pattern for decisions. Financial safeguards and mental-health support are more appropriate than a stronger interpretation.

Do biblical stewardship themes make 78 a biblical angel number?

The Bible does not teach that repeatedly seeing 78 is an angel message. Modern chapter and verse numbering is a reference system, and a passage labeled with those numbers does not establish a numerology code.

Seven, eight, and six each appear in biblical patterns and later symbolic interpretations, but their meaning depends on the passage. Combining broad associations for the three digits cannot produce a scriptural definition of angel number 78.

A Christian reader may use a sighting as a personal reminder to examine stewardship, justice, generosity, or responsibility. That is a devotional response chosen by the reader, not a claim that scripture guarantees prosperity.

The distinction is especially important with money. Religious language should never be used to pressure someone into donating, investing, lending, or trusting a leader without ordinary accountability.

Stewardship is a useful personal theme only when its practical meaning is stated. Keeping records, paying obligations, setting fair terms, sharing information, and protecting vulnerable people are actions that can be examined.

Prosperity claims require greater caution because they can target readers under financial stress. A spiritual interpretation should never promise return, imply that doubt blocks income, or blame a person when money does not arrive.
